08:32 AM ET 07.04 | After signing a pair of 40-year-olds, the Stars are thrilled about their future, and Tom Gaglardi was a happy man. The Stars owner had just finished a couple of weeks of transition by signing Jaromir Jagr to a one-year $4.55 million contract, and said his new team has made huge strides in a very short time. "It's a big day for the Dallas Stars, because it shows we want to win, that we can recruit a great player to come here, and that we're very relevant on the NHL landscape," Gaglardi said. "If you look at our top six now, I think we're competitive, I think we're exciting, and I definitely think we're a playoff team. We have made ourselves over."

The Dallas Morning News
